US Defense Secretary Lloyd Austin, Ukrainian President Volodymyr Zelenskyy and Ukrainian Defence Minister Rustem Umerov attend a meeting of the Ukraine Defence Contact Group at the Ramstein Air Base in Germany , on Sep 6, 2024.
The talks, with representatives from some 50 nations, will focus on areas including bolstering Ukraine's air defences and encouraging allies to boost their defence industries, said Pentagon spokesman Major General Pat Ryder. Since the start of its offensive in February 2022 when it failed to capture the Ukrainian capital Kyiv, Russia has adapted its aims, concentrating instead on trying to conquer eastern Ukraine.
"Thanks to the high morale, courage and professionalism of the brigade's fighters, Azov managed to stabilise the situation, regain control of part of New York," the Azov Brigade, fighting in the area, said on social media. France, another of Kyiv's biggest backers, has also been locked in a political crisis for several weeks.
Ahead of the meeting, Britain said it would send Kyiv 650 lightweight missiles before the end of the year to boost Ukraine's air defence capabilities.
